以 slim 格式创建视频缩略图

2024-02-11

我正在使用 slim 框架创建 api。我的问题是我正在尝试将视频上传到本地服务器,但视频的缩略图没有生成。 我已经尝试过 ffmpeg 但它不起作用:

这是我的代码:

exec('ffmpeg -itsoffset -4 -i C:\xampp\htdocs\givemethatpic\shared_17008.mp4  -vcodec mjpeg -vframes 1 -an -f rawvideo -ss 620x440  C:\xampp\htdocs\givemethatpic\tdrrsss.jpg');

我使用 ffmpeg-win32 安装程序并将 ffmpeg 安装到 C:\Program Files (x86)。 我不知道我错在哪里。请告诉我为什么缩略图没有生成?


我像这样改变了命令exec('ffmpeg -y -i '.$file_path.' -vcodec mjpeg -ss 00:00:01 -vframes 1 -an -s 620x440 -f rawvideo '.$image.'',$thumb_stdout, $retval);一切正常

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

以 slim 格式创建视频缩略图 的相关文章

  • 是否可以使用 S3 进行 Flash 伪流?

    我一直在使用 S3 来存储和提供 FLV 和 MP4 视频 它效果很好 但内容是渐进下载的 我想知道是否有可能让所谓的 伪流 与 S3 一起使用 伪流允许观看者在下载完整视频之前在视频中向前搜索 并仅将必要的位发送到 Flash 播放器 我
  • 如何将视频转换为base64数据

    我有一个应用程序 可以从相机或图库中获取视频并将其转换为 Base64 数据 并将该数据发送到服务器 但问题是每当我转换 Base64 数据时 videodata 变量中的数据都不是正确的 为此我使用了下面的代码 FileInputStre
  • 将 H264 视频转换为原始 YUV 格式

    是否可以使用 ffmpeg 从 H264 编码视频创建原始 YUV 视频 我想用 matlab 打开视频并逐帧访问 Luma Cb 和 Cr 分量 是的 您可以 您只需指定像素格式即可 要获取格式的完整列表 ffmpeg pix fmts
  • Android 中如何获取帧

    实际上 我需要从视频中获取所有帧 但在使用 Mediametadataretriever 缩略图 时间戳获取帧时 我经常重复获取第一帧 然后获取特定时间帧 我通过更改所有 GetFrameAtTime options 尝试了很多修复 但仍然
  • 从编码视频文件中提取运动向量

    我正在尝试从编码的 mp4 文件中提取运动矢量数据 在之前的帖子中我发现 一个答案http www princeton edu jiasic cos435 motion vector c http www princeton edu jia
  • 使用 ffmpeg 提取帧的最快方法?

    您好 我需要使用 ffmpeg 从视频中提取帧 有没有比这更快的方法 ffmpeg i file mpg r 1 1 filename 03d jpg 如果 JPEG 编码步骤对性能要求太高 您可以始终将未压缩的帧存储为 BMP 图像 ff
  • Android VideoView 中纵向视频方向错误

    我在 Android 设备上以肖像方向拍摄新视频 如下所示 Intent intent new Intent android provider MediaStore ACTION VIDEO CAPTURE startActivityFor
  • 检测视频何时缓冲,如果缓冲则显示 gif

    我想知道是否有办法在视频缓冲时显示 gif 我正在使用 HTML5 视频标签 其中有一种方法可以检测视频何时缓冲 如果没有 是否有替代方法 我看过 如何检测视频何时缓冲 https stackoverflow com questions 1
  • 使用 mkfifo 和传输流,这可能吗?

    我想执行一个 bash 脚本来执行以下操作 应用程序 ffmpeg 生成实时传输流 ts 文件 我需要处理这个实时流 执行解复用等 现在我知道这必须通过 FIFO 来完成 但这是我的任务 我需要重定向 ffmpeg 的输出以写入 fifo
  • 如何将输出视频保存到 OpenCV 中的文件中

    我想将输出视频保存到文件中而不是显示它并尝试使用 cvcaptureimage 但仍然无法获得结果 include
  • Python 用静态图像将 mp3 转换为 mp4

    我有x文件包含一个列表mp3我想转换的文件mp3文件至mp4文件带有static png photo 似乎这里唯一的方法是使用ffmpeg但我不知道如何实现它 我编写了脚本来接受输入mp3文件夹和一个 png photo 然后它将创建新文件
  • Qt WinRT 应用程序无法访问文件权限被拒绝

    我需要使用 Qt 和 FFMPEG 开发 WinRT 应用程序 我根据指令构建了 WinRT 的 ffmpeghere https github com Microsoft FFmpegInterop我可以将库与我的项目链接起来 现在我需要
  • 当 mp4 是唯一来源时,自定义 HTML5 视频控件不起作用

    问题 我只有一个视频源 mp4 因为我正在尝试向 tumblr 视频添加自定义控件 如果只有mp4作为源video duration返回为NaN 作为使用 3 个源 mp4 webm ogg 时的测试 它可以工作 所以video durat
  • 在 ffmpeg 中,如何使用scale2ref 过滤器缩放 dvdsub 字幕以匹配视频大小?

    我有一个从直播电视录制的 mpeg 文件 其中包含视频以及多个音频和字幕流 我的最终目标是能够创建较小的视频文件 因为 mpeg 文件大小为数 GB 我在这条道路上的第一步只是能够选择视频 音频和字幕流中的每一个并将它们复制到 mkv 文件
  • Python 子进程(ffmpeg)仅在我按 Ctrl-C 程序时启动?

    我正在尝试使用 Cygwin 和 Python 2 7 并行运行一些 ffmpeg 命令 这大概是我所拥有的 import subprocess processes set commands ffmpeg i input mp4 outpu
  • 如何制作过期/签名视频嵌入网址

    我是新来的 正在学习网络开发等等 我只知道如何将我的视频嵌入网站中 任何菜鸟都可以轻松获得源代码 他们也可以嵌入它 但在许多网站中 视频 src 均使用重定向器链接进行编码 例如 它会在一段时间后过期 在本例中是一天 我了解到这是一个签名网
  • iOS 如何触发视频退出全屏后继续播放?

    我正在构建一个在 iOS 中播放视频的网站 我有一个在 iOS 中工作的全屏按钮 但是退出全屏时视频会暂停 有谁知道一种方法可以强制视频在退出全屏时继续播放 或者如何设置一个侦听器来触发视频在退出全屏时自动播放 这是我的代码
  • 如何使用 ffmpeg 将两个视频/音频流混合为一个

    我有两个视频 v1 flv 和 v2 flv 想要创建 v3 flv 其中包含来自 v1 flv 的视频流以及来自 v1 flv 和 v2 flv 的 混合 音频流 使用 ffmpeg 命令可以实现类似的操作吗 谢谢 我认为使用 ffmpe
  • ffmpeg concat:“不安全的文件名”

    尝试将一堆 mts 文件转换为一个大 mp4 文件 stephan rechenmonster mnt backupsystem archive2 Videos 20151222 PRIVATE AVCHD BDMV bin ffmpeg
  • 从 ffmpeg 获取实时输出以在进度条中使用(PyQt4,stdout)

    我已经查看了很多问题 但仍然无法完全弄清楚 我正在使用 PyQt 并且希望能够运行ffmpeg i file mp4 file avi并获取流式输出 以便我可以创建进度条 我看过这些问题 ffmpeg可以显示进度条吗 https stack

随机推荐

  • 种子设置:为什么输入不变后输出不同

    设置种子可确保再现性 并且在仿真建模中非常重要 考虑一个简单的模型f 有两个变量y1 and y2出于兴趣 这些变量的输出由随机过程决定 rbinom 和参数x1 and x2 两个感兴趣变量的输出彼此独立 现在假设我们想要将相应参数发生变
  • 如何检测删除按钮UItableviewcell是否被隐藏?

    我有一个包含 UITableView 的视图 当用户滑动时 我可以在单元格上显示删除按钮 如果用户触摸删除按钮 将触发一个方法 这很好用 但是 如果用户决定不删除单元格 并且触摸视图中的任意位置以隐藏删除按钮 我怎样才能检测到这一点 当用户
  • 如何使用brew安装maven而不使用openjdk?

    我的机器上已经安装了 Java HotSpot JDK 11 我正在使用它来进行所有操作 当我打字时brew install maven它尝试安装openjdk作为依赖 我不希望这样 希望 maven 使用我的 JDK 而不是它自己的ope
  • 在 Angular Material 2 表中使用虚拟滚动和 @angular/cdk-experimental

    我有一个表显示很多行 我想优化它的性能 我通过使用虚拟滚动技术找到了解决方案 这是一个例子Angular Material CDK 虚拟滚动视口组件 https github com angular material2 tree maste
  • 使用当前日期初始化模型

    我正在尝试使用当前日期初始化我的模型 我不想使用本机模块 我正在尝试通过任务和效果来做到这一点 我被困在我的getCurrentTime方法 什么是最干净的方法 import Time exposing Time import StartA
  • 字段初始值设定项无法引用非静态字段、方法或属性

    好的 我有下面的代码 从技术上讲 它所做的就是读取db txt逐行文件 然后假设分割行0到一个名为密码的数组中 private string lines System IO File ReadAllLines U Final Project
  • NodeJS 集群不使用循环(在 Windows 上开发)

    您好 我目前正在开发一个 MEAN 堆栈项目 我发现了在部署项目之前建议使用的 Nodejs 集群模块 我已经应用了它并做了一些 ApacheBenchmark 问题是 它只响应 1 个工作人员 它不会围绕我的其他 7 个工作人员轮换 我在
  • 这是如何打印“hello world”的?

    我发现了这个奇怪的现象 for long l 4946144450195624l l gt 0 l gt gt 5 System out print char l 31 64 95 32 Output hello world 这是如何运作的
  • 在 C# 中为我的列表包装器实现集合初始值设定项[重复]

    这个问题在这里已经有答案了 我创建了一个包装列表的类 class Wrapper private List
  • 如何从核心 iOS 代码引用 WatchKit 扩展中的 Swift 类?

    我试图让我的 iOS 应用程序在每次从服务器更新数据时向 WatchKit 扩展发送一组数据 这就是我的 iOS 应用程序中的代码 名称已更改 WatchKitDataModel loadDataFromSource currentData
  • 在命令行工具中使用框架

    我使用 Cocoa 在 Xcode 中构建了一个命令行实用程序 基础工具 该工具使用第三方框架 在 Xcode 中一切正常 但是我如何部署这个程序呢 如果我从 Finder 运行该应用程序 它无法找到该库 因为它正在查找 Framework
  • 使用 Python 估计自相关

    我想对如下所示的信号执行自相关 两个连续点之间的时间为 2 5ms 或重复率为 400Hz 这是我想使用的估计自动增加的方程 取自http en wikipedia org wiki 自相关 http en wikipedia org wi
  • 以 JSON 形式获取 Twitter 公共提要

    作为我项目的一部分 我需要在 iOS 应用程序中显示推文列表 我尝试使用下面的代码 但它返回 JSON 相同的代码在版本 1 上运行良好 现在 twitter api 版本是 1 1 我收到另一个警告TWRequest is depreca
  • 签署 SOAP 消息期间的 WSS4j 元素顺序

    我正在 Java 中实现 Web 服务客户端 它使用 wss4j 1 6 8 来实现 WS Security 更准确地说 我需要签署 SOAP 消息 服务器端要求请求具有以下结构
  • 将日期时间转换为美国和欧洲日期时间

    我需要转换格式为 2012 10 15 15 00 21 970 的日期 至欧洲 15 10 2012 15 00 21 CONVERT nvarchar DateTime 103 N CONVERT nvarchar DateTime 8
  • Tkinter创建图像函数报错(pyimage1不存在)

    我是一名来自外界的学生 之前没有任何编程经验 我一直在学习 Python 作为数学课的延伸 我一直在尝试创建一个使用 Tkinter 生成分形的程序 该代码本身运行良好 但包含用户输入 GUI 会导致出现错误 Exception in Tk
  • 如何使(背景)图像在 div 中居中?

    是否可以将背景图像放在 div 中居中 我几乎尝试了一切 但没有成功 div Lorem Ipsum div CSS doit background image url images pic png background repeat no
  • 如何使用PIL库查找子图像?

    我想使用 PIL 库从大图像中找到子图像 我也想知道它的坐标在哪里 import cv2 import numpy as np image cv2 imread Large png template cv2 imread small png
  • 使用 CalendarContract.Instances 查询“all_day”事件会导致时区错误

    我正在使用 CalendarContract Instances 来获取一组日历事件 一般来说 我的查询工作正常 但是 假期 日历中事件的开始和结束时间返回到错误的时区 我的个人日历之一中的事件都有正确的时间 例如 New Year s d
  • 以 slim 格式创建视频缩略图

    我正在使用 slim 框架创建 api 我的问题是我正在尝试将视频上传到本地服务器 但视频的缩略图没有生成 我已经尝试过 ffmpeg 但它不起作用 这是我的代码 exec ffmpeg itsoffset 4 i C xampp htdo